Abstract

Et undervannsfartøy, særlig undervannsdrone, med en drivinnretning (3) som omfatter flere separate drivmidler (5) som virker i en foregitt drivretning, og med en innretning (4) for sty- ring av undervannsfartøyet. Oppfinnelsen består i at innretningen (4) for styring av undervannsfartøyet (1) består av en styreinnretning som styrer drivytelsen for drivmidlene (5) separat.An underwater vessel, in particular an underwater drone, with a driving device (3) comprising several separate propellants (5) operating in a predetermined driving direction, and with a device (4) for controlling the underwater vehicle. The invention consists in that the device (4) for controlling the subsea vessel (1) consists of a control device which controls the driving performance of the propellant means (5) separately.
